Сървърни платформи за Moodle

Сървърни платформи за Moodle

от Daniel Denev -
Number of replies: 7
 

Как да създадем сървърна платформа под Windows на която да инсталираме Moodle? Потребителите не са длъжни да познават задълбочено LAMP


За да тестваме  написаните от нас скриптове например е необходимо да разполагаме с kd пощенската кутия:

admin
В полето Парола:password

Получава се:

103.png

Натискаме клавиша "OK". Виждаме следното:

104.png

Натискаме бутона "Close". В десния долен ъгъл на екрана се вижда неговата иконка и ние щракваме еднократно с левия бутон на мишката върху нея.

105.png


Тестване на пощенския сървър.

За да проверим как функционира пощенския сървър отиваме в папката D:\server\www , отваряме в Notepad файла index.php и изтриваме неговото съдържание.

106.png

На негово място въвеждаме следното:

<?
$headers = "MIME-Version: 1.0\r\n";
$headers .= "Content-Type: text/plain; charset=windows-1251\r\n";
$headers .= "From: Проверка на пощенския сървър \r\n";

if (mail("admin@127.0.0.1", "Тестово съобщение", "Текст", $headers))
{
echo "Пощенския сървър работи правилно";
}

else
{
echo "
Пощенския сървър не работи";
}
?>


107.png

Съхраняваме този файл.
In reply to Daniel Denev

Re: Сървърна платформа за Moodle под Windows

от Daniel Denev -

!!! Уточнение:

  Сървърната платформа е само една. (В този смисъл заглавието на темата е неточно, за което се извинявам blush) LAMP = Linux/MySQL/PHP платформа. RAR архивът съдържащ всички разгледани пакети ще намерите тук <<==
   Идеята заложена в темата "Сървърни платформи за Moodle" е да се улеснят потребителите използващи Windows (без опит в Linux) да изградят собствена сървърна платформа на която сами да хостват Moodle. Надявам се със стартирането на тази нова тема поне малко да съм бил полезен. Желая щастие и късмет на всички!

In reply to Daniel Denev

Re: Сървърна платформа за Moodle под Windows

от Svetoslav Mihaylov -

Ако ви трябва платформа за тестване на скриптове по WinXP това е добър вариант, но ще би отнеме поне два часа за да го направите.

Има и по-лесен вариант и той е следния. Сваляте си easy php- това е пакет с Apache/MySQL/PHP. Стартирате си файла и всичко се инсталира за две минути. След това трябва да си пуснете сървъра от инсталираната икона и започвате да си работите. Всичко е готово и само ви чака. Това ви спестява най-малко два часа работа и доста псуване.

In reply to Svetoslav Mihaylov

Re: Сървърна платформа за Moodle под Windows

от Daniel Denev -

    Всъщност платформата WAMP (за незапознатите уточнявам Windows/Apache/MySQL/PHP = WAMP), има доста разновидности във вид на компилирани софтуерни компоненти. Ще дам поне два примера. И в двата съм участвал. Първият: XAMP Известно е, че версията на Moodle 1.6 dev за Widows използва тази преносима сървърна конфигурация. Вторият: Преносимият сървър на WeLOAD -

Преносим Web сървър за Microsoft Windows

     "Преносимия Web сървър" помощен софтуерен инструмент позволяващ управлението на напълно конфигурирана и работеща Apache/MySQL/PHP сървърна среда на локалния твърд диск или дори на преносима USB памет. Всички процеси се стартират автоматично.

Стартиране от: weload-start.exe

Конфигуриране на Apache, MySQL, PHP:

Винаги преди да извършвате промени в конфигурационните файлове на преносимата сървърна платформа им правете копия:

apache/conf/httpd.conf.template и/или
apache/php/php.ini.template

За въпроси свързани с преносимата сървърна платформа се обръщайте към Phillip Perkmann (
С уважение: Дидо Денев
)

Лиценз: "Portable Web Server Utility" не може да се използва за комерсиални цели както се казва в readme.html. Всички права запазени. For Apache, MySQL, PHP und phpMyAdmin the rights are reserved by the copyright holders of their products:

http://www.apache.org/licenses/
http://www.mysql.de/company/legal/
http://www.php.net/license/3_0.txt
http://www.phpmyadmin.net/documentation/LICENSE
In reply to Daniel Denev

Re: Сървърна платформа за Moodle под Windows

от Svetoslav Mihaylov -
Ползвал съм HAMP, но смятам че EasyPHP е по-добър, в смисъл по-лесен за употреба.
In reply to Svetoslav Mihaylov

Re: Сървърна платформа за Moodle под Windows

от Daniel Denev -

Да, безспорно е така. EasyPHP е много добра и достъпна платформа. Използването и от феновете на Moodle мисля ще е ползотворно. Ще се радвам да споделите опит относно структурата на приложението, разполагането директориите на Moodle и конфигурацията. Ще ми се тук да се открие и един форум за разработчици. Добре е да обменяме идеи и опит. Само така бихме могли да вървим напред. В чуждите форуми (регистриран съм в повечето) виждам, че активността на потребителите е много голяма, а и аз работя с някои от създателите на модули и др.

In reply to Daniel Denev

Re: Сървърна платформа за Moodle под Windows

от Snezhina Velcheva -
Айде, да ви е честит форумът за разработчициусмивка Пишете на воляусмивка